SMLC Undergraduate Job and Volunteering Opportunities

If you are looking for ways to improve your CV, gain transferable workplace skills and personal development opportunities then look no further than the student roles we have on offer in the SMLC. There are three roles available:

  1. SMLC Volunteer Language Ambassadors: volunteering for three hours total in term 1 or 2 in a local school in the MFL classroom to support pupils’ language learning.
  2. SMLC Widening Participation Ambassadors: paid roles working at various schools’ outreach events held on campus throughout the year.
  3. SMLC Student Ambassador - Recruitment: paid roles working to promote SMLC’s recruitment activities such as Open Days and Offer Holder Days.

There are two recruitments points, October for term 1 volunteering and January for term 2. Students volunteer for 3 hours in a school supporting MFL teaching, often work in pairs with a partner ambassador.
